The 7th Circuit, in a 2-1 decision, just denied Notre Dame's request for a preliminary injunction in a similar case on the dubious ground, not even advanced by the Obama administration, that Notre Dame's third-party administrators have to provide the objectionable contraception coverage regardless of whether Notre Dame signs the accommodation form.
